Menu Close

Can Logstash have multiple outputs?

Can Logstash have multiple outputs?

The information you need to manage often comes from several disparate sources, and use cases can require multiple destinations for your data. Your Logstash pipeline can use multiple input and output plugins to handle these requirements.

What is stdout Logstash?

Descriptionedit. A simple output which prints to the STDOUT of the shell running Logstash. This output can be quite convenient when debugging plugin configurations, by allowing instant access to the event data after it has passed through the inputs and filters.

How does Logstash handle multiple heterogeneous inputs?

You can only run one instance to handle different types of logs. In the logstash configuration file, you can specific each input with different type. Then in the filter you can use if to distinct different processing, and also at the output you can use “if” output to different destination.

What is output plugin?

An output plugin sends event data to a particular destination. Outputs are the final stage in the event pipeline.

How do I run multiple pipelines in Logstash?

Multiple Pipelinesedit For the first pipeline, the value of pipeline. workers is set to 3, while in the other, the persistent queue feature is enabled. The value of a setting that is not explicitly set in the pipelines. yml file will fall back to the default specified in the logstash.

How do you use multiple filters in Logstash?

If you specify multiple filters, they are applied in the order of their appearance in the configuration file. Yes. In filter conf file keep “field split by character” filter below the “json parsor” filter.

How do I check Logstash output?

In this case, the first place you need to check is the Logstash logs (Linux: /var/log/logstash/logstash-plain. log). Here you might find the root cause of your error.

What are the elements in Logstash?

A Logstash pipeline has two required elements, input and output , and one optional element, filter . The input plugins consume data from a source, the filter plugins modify the data as you specify, and the output plugins write the data to a destination.

How do I run multiple config files in Logstash?

Option 1:

  1. mkdir configs touch logstash-1.conf logstash-2.conf logstash-3.conf.
  2. ./bin/logstash -f /path/to/config-directory &
  3. /bin/logstash -f /home/techrunnr/config &

What is an output example?

Output is defined as the act of producing something, the amount of something that is produced or the process in which something is delivered. An example of output is the electricity produced by a power plant. An example of output is producing 1,000 cases of a product.

How do I list Logstash plugins?

You can install, uninstall and upgrade plugins using the Command Line Interface (CLI) invocations described below:

  1. Install a plugin: cd /opt/bitnami/logstash bin/logstash-plugin install PLUGIN.
  2. Update a plugin: bin/logstash-plugin update PLUGIN.
  3. List all installed plugins: bin/logstash-plugin list.

How do I run multiple Logstash instances?

Configuring multiple Logstash instances in the same directory

  1. Install Logstash on the remote server.
  2. Duplicate the Logstash start and stop script, logstash-util.sh.
  3. Edit logstash-util.
  4. Duplicate the Logstash configuration file, logstash-scala.
  5. Edit logstash-scala.

How to configure the HTTP Logstash output?

Proxy host in form: http://proxy.org:1234

  • Proxy host in form: {host => “proxy.org”,port => 80,scheme => ‘http’,user => ‘username@host’,password => ‘password’}
  • Proxy host in form: {url => ‘http://proxy.org:1234’,user => ‘username@host’,password => ‘password’}
  • How to setup multiple config file in Logstash?

    create a folder and write all the configuration in individual files in the same directory copy all your configuration files to /etc/logstash/conf.d/ folder and then restart the service. this will make sure that none of the indexes are mixed up. Note: make sure that if you use input should be different to avoid port conflicts.

    How to configure Logstash to create an Elasticsearch index?

    Create index patterns

  • Set the default index pattern
  • Delete index patterns
  • How to install and configure Logstash in Linux?

    startup.options (Linux): Contains options used by the system-install script in /usr/share/logstash/bin to build the appropriate startup script for your system. Step 1: Configure yum repository for logstash. Step 2: Install logstash. Step 3: Stash your first log from the command line using logstash.

    Posted in Blog